Lu'u-lu'u mai siffar polycrystalline

Lu'u-lu'u mai siffar polycrystalline (PCD) wani abu ne mai haɗaka wanda ya ƙunshi lu'u-lu'u da simintin carbide, wanda yawanci ana samar da shi ta hanyar haɗa foda lu'u-lu'u da matrix ɗin simintin carbide ta hanyar ƙara wani adadin sinadarin haɗin gwiwa sannan a yi shi a ƙarƙashin yanayin zafi mai yawa da matsin lamba mai yawa.

    (1) PCD a cikin aikace-aikacen motoci da sararin samaniya
    Ana amfani da kayan aikin PCD a fannin kera motoci musamman wajen sarrafa siket ɗin injin, ramin fil, toshewar silinda, akwatin gearbox da sauransu. Saboda yawan sinadarin silicon da ke cikin waɗannan sassan (fiye da 10%), tsawon lokacin aikin da ake buƙata, da kuma juriyar kayan aikin PCD ya ninka na'urar carbide sau 1-50, kuma yana iya tabbatar da daidaiton girman sassan, kuma yana iya inganta saurin yankewa, ingancin injin da ingancin saman kayan aikin.
    A fannin sararin samaniya, amfani da kayan aikin PCD da ke sarrafa kan silinda na aluminum alloy (AlSi2), saurin yankewa ya fi girma, da kuma tsawon rayuwar kayan aiki fiye da carbide mai siminti don inganta kusan sau 20, ingancin saman kayan aikin kuma an inganta shi sosai.

    (2) PCD a aikace-aikacen masana'antar sarrafa itace
    Sarrafa katako kuma muhimmin fanni ne na aikace-aikacen kayan aikin PCD. Tare da saurin haɓaka bangarorin roba (matsakaicin yawa na fiberboard, particleboard da bene na laminate, da sauransu), yana haɓaka buƙatar kayan aikin yankewa masu ƙarfi, ta yadda kayan aikin PCD za su maye gurbin kayan aikin katako na gargajiya a kasuwa a hankali.
    Mafi girman Layer na Al2O3 na benen laminate yana da matuƙar illa ga kayan aikin carbide, kuma amfani da kayan aikin PCD na iya magance wannan matsala yadda ya kamata. Saboda haka, PCD a cikin babbar kasuwar masana'antar aikin katako yana da ƙarfin bene mai haɗaka da sarrafa fiberboard mai ƙarfi.

    (3) PCD a cikin aikace-aikacen masana'antar sarrafa lantarki
    Masana'antar lantarki wajen samar da allunan lantarki da aka buga da wutar lantarki tana ƙara zama mai wahala, kayan aikin da ake amfani da su gabaɗaya za su yi kama da burr, wanda ke shafar shigarwa da sanya sassan lantarki, kuma duk allon da aka buga ba shi da kyau; kayan aikin yanke carbide a cikin sarrafawa, gajeriyar rayuwa, saurin sarrafawa a hankali, ƙarancin inganci, rashin daidaiton injina. Amfani da kayan aikin PCD, ingantaccen sarrafawa, ƙarancin farashin sarrafawa, ana amfani da su sosai.

    (4) PCD a cikin aikace-aikacen masana'antar yanke gilashi da sarrafa gilashi
    Ana amfani da ƙafafun yankewa da aka yi da PCD musamman don yanke allon LCD na kayayyakin lantarki masu inganci da inganci, kuma a lokaci guda ana iya yanke gilashi don gini da motoci. An yi ƙafafun yankewa da ƙafafun yankewa da kayan PCD, wanda ke da fa'idodin daidaiton sarrafawa mai yawa, juriya ga lalacewa, daidaito mai kyau, da tsawon rai mai yawa a lokaci guda, wanda hakan ya sa ya zama madadin wukake na gilashi na yau da kullun da ƙafafun yanke gilashin carbide.

    (5) PCD a cikin aikace-aikacen masana'antar kayan haɗin kai
    Ta amfani da kayan aikin PCD don sarrafa kayan haɗin gilashi da aka ƙarfafa, tsawon rayuwar kayan aikin ya ninka na kayan aikin carbide da aka siminti sau 60, farashin sarrafa yanki ɗaya shine 1/20 na kayan aikin carbide da aka siminti, kuma daidaiton sarrafawa ya fi na carbide da aka siminti.

    Halayen Aiki na PCD

    (1) Babban taurin kai da juriyar lalacewa
    PCD yana da tauri mai yawa, ƙarfin matsi mai yawa, kyakkyawan juriyar zafi da kuma juriyar lalacewa, yana iya kasancewa a cikin babban yankan don samun daidaiton injina mai girma da ingancin injina. Irin waɗannan halaye na kayan aikin PCD ana ƙaddara su ne ta yanayin lu'u-lu'u, tsarin yana da ƙarfi mai ƙarfi na ɗaurewa da alkibla, don haka lu'u-lu'u yana da ƙarfi sosai.

    (2) Daidaiton injina mai girma
    Kayan aikin PCD suna da ƙarancin faɗuwar zafi da kuma babban ƙarfin sassauƙa, don haka kayan aikin ba su da sauƙin lalacewa yayin aikin yankewa, kuma a lokaci guda, ana iya rage ƙarfin yankewa da zafin yankewa don inganta juriyar kayan aiki da saurin yankewa, don samun kyakkyawan saman injin.

    (3) Babban ƙarfin lantarki mai zafi
    Tsarin wutar lantarki na PCD yana da matuƙar ƙarfi, ya fi azurfa, jan ƙarfe, kuma ya fi carbide na siminti gabaɗaya, don haka yana da sauƙin wargaza zafi a lokacin yankewa, kuma zafin yankewa ya yi ƙasa.
